About iShares Core MSCI EAFE ETF

IEFA tracks the MSCI EAFE Investable Market Index, offering broad exposure to large, mid, and small-cap stocks in developed markets across Europe, Australasia, and the Far East. It serves as a low-cost core holding for international diversification, excluding the U.S. and Canada.

About Walmart Stores Inc

Walmart Inc. operates discount stores, supercenters, and neighborhood markets. The Company offers merchandise such as apparel, house wares, small appliances, electronics, musical instruments, books, home improvement, shoes, jewelry, toddler, games, household essentials, pets, pharmaceutical products, party supplies, and automotive tools. Walmart serves customers worldwide.
